How Is the Museum Structured?

The Museum of the Bible is thoughtfully organized into several floors, each dedicated to different aspects of the biblical narrative. Visitors can expect to navigate through:

  • The History Floor: Discover the origins of the Bible, its translations, and its journey through time.
  • The Narrative Floor: Immerse yourself in the stories of the Bible, from Genesis to Revelation.
  • The Impact Floor: Learn about the Bible's influence on culture, society, and politics.

Who Founded the Museum of the Bible?

The Museum of the Bible was founded by the Green family, known for their ownership of the Hobby Lobby arts and crafts retail chain. The Greens have been passionate about preserving and sharing the Bible's history, which led them to create this remarkable institution.
